    WLM downloading 1000's of messages from live. com that are bogus

    A couple of weeks ago, about the time pop3 was rolled out to free accounts,
    my WLM started acting up. I have a paid Windows Live Hotmail Account. When
    Windows Live Mail Syncs with Hotmail, it says it's downloading messages.
    After a couple of minutes, the download message count is in the 1000's but
    there is now new mail received. If I click stop, any new mail is received.
    At the next sync, this occurs again. See captures below.

    http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3345/...038ba48d_o.jpg
    http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3363/...38e72036_o.jpg

    Following is a capture of the error message being received but it gives me
    nothing that helps the issue. Server Error: 0x800CCC90



    http://farm4.static.flickr.com/3558/...6ee2c803_o.jpg

    Any thoughts would be great. I also sync my Yahoo! Mail Plus account to WLM
    and it works fine. Problem is a Hotmail issue.

    Re: WLM downloading 1000's of messages from live. com that are bogus

    Something like this happened to me in early 2008 when I first got WLM.
    Turns out it was downloading years of previously deleted messages. Are you
    actually getting messages downloaded? With a paid account you have a number
    of support options that ordinary free accounts do not get. Take advantage
    of them. Have you tried letting the message download run to completion?
    That is what I had to do.
